I replaced the lens on a Bushnell Trophy cam before. Had one with a bad sensor and another one that I dropped and the lens was blurry. Both were beyond their warranty. Popped the lens and the two wires off the circuit board and soldered it to the circuit board of the other cam. Worked perfect all last season. Complete hail mary for me. I did not expect it to work.

I replaced the board and data screens in a couple of the older Moultrie cameras that were bad to have the sun destroy the data information screen. It wasn't bad and the boards weren't that expensive straight from Moultrie. You-tube is a great source for that kind of information.

Have you tried new batteries? The digital screen will work when the batteries are low but they wont take pics. Also try a different SD card too large a card wont work in many cameras. I keep 4gb-8gb cards in my spypoints. Or a bad SD card wont work either.
